Coloff Media News Leaders Recognized

Two of our dedicated news leaders were recently recognized for their news coverage in their communities by the Iowa Broadcast News Association.
“We are very proud of our team and the work they do providing unbiased, honest local news coverage our listeners and readers can trust,” said Jim Coloff, President of Coloff Media. “In a day and age when much information on-line can not be trusted, it is more important than ever that we continue to be the trusted local voices in our communities.”
Janelle Tucker, KMCH – Manchester – 94.7 FM, received 1st place in the Overall Excellence category. This is the top honor in overall news coverage for all radio stations in the state of Iowa. She also received 3rd place in General Reporting.


Luke Kies, KMAQ Radio – Maquoketa 95.1 FM, received 3rd place in the Public Affairs category. This is the first time Luke entered the contest and is a new team member of our Coloff Media news department.

Coloff presented checks to both of them as the company provided a cash incentive to contest winners. “It is important as a company we continue to provide a focus on local news and sports coverage. Too many other media have lost a focus on providing this necessary service to keep our listeners and readers informed on what is really going on in our communities.”
